Features
One standout feature is the dual motor system delivering a combined 6000 watts of power which provides exceptional torque and acceleration even on steep inclines or loose terrain. This setup allows the bike to maintain consistent performance whether climbing hills or navigating uneven paths without straining the components. Another key aspect involves the 60V 20Ah battery pack that supports an impressive range of up to 110 miles under optimal conditions enabling extended trips without frequent recharging. The 45 miles per hour top speed capability adds excitement for thrill-seekers while remaining manageable for daily use with appropriate safety measures. Additionally the 24 inch fat tires paired with full suspension absorb shocks effectively making it suitable for snow off-road and mountain environments by improving stability and grip.
